Financial Planning Strategies for Career Success

Securing your success requires a robust financial plan. A solid framework helps you maximize your income, reduce expenses and strategically spend your funds. By building strong monetary habits early on, you can attain your career goals and appreciate long-term prosperity.

  • Establish a comprehensive budget that tracks your income and expenses.
  • Define clear financial goals, both short-term and long-term.
  • Explore diverse investment options to increase your wealth.
  • Consult a qualified financial advisor for personalized strategies.

Strategic Tax Planning and Retirement Planning for Professionals

For thriving professionals, building a robust retirement plan requires a multi-faceted approach. It's essential to not only invest your resources wisely but also to optimize your tax burden throughout your career and into retirement. A skilled financial advisor can help you develop a customized plan that leverages legal financial strategies to maximize your savings potential and ensure a comfortable retirement lifestyle.

  • Leveraging tax-advantaged accounts like IRAs and 401(k)s can significantly reduce your current taxable income, allowing you to build more wealth over time.
  • Diversifying your portfolio across different asset classes is key to mitigating risk and achieving long-term growth.
  • Proactively reviewing and adjusting your plan as your circumstances change ensures it remains aligned with your financial goals.

Embarking on Financial Complexity: Estate Planning for Success

Estate planning is a essential aspect of long-term well-being. It encompasses a variety of tools designed to ensure your possessions are distributed according to your financial planning for professionals intentions.

By thoughtfully crafting an estate plan, you can mitigate possible conflicts among your loved ones and protect your legacy.

A well-structured estate plan should include a range of aspects, such as:

* Last Will and Testament

* Fiduciary Arrangements

* Powers of Attorney

* Beneficiary Designations

Engaging with a qualified financial advisor can deliver invaluable guidance in understanding the complexities of estate planning and adapting a plan that satisfies your unique needs.

Unlock Your Financial Future: Budgeting & Saving Tips for Professionals

To achieve financial freedom, professionals need to utilize effective budgeting and saving approaches. Crafting a detailed budget allows you to analyze your revenue and costs. By pinpointing areas where you can reduce spending, you can redirect more funds towards your savings goals.

Explore various saving alternatives, such as high-yield savings accounts, certificates of deposit (CDs), and retirement plans. Regularly review your budget and adjust it as needed to accommodate changes in your circumstances.

  • Schedule your savings by setting up regular deposits from your checking account to your savings account.
  • Expand your savings wisely by diversifying your portfolio across different as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ate.
  • Engage with a financial advisor to acquire personalized guidance on budgeting, saving, and investing strategies tailored to your goals.
